Macau Establishes Infant Formula Nutritional Ingredient Requirements

On Nov. 28, 2016, the chief executive of Macau established “Requirements for Infant Formula Nutritional Ingredients” (effective from date of announcement) after consultation with Macau Executive Council. This regulation does not apply to infant foods for special medical purpose.

Three tables of infant formula nutritional ingredients have been approved under this new regulation, including:

  • Energy value of infant formula
  • Maximum and minimum limits of nutritional ingredients for infant formula, including the limits of protein, carbohydrate, fat, linoleic acid, α- linolenic acid, as well as all kinds of vitamins and minerals, etc.
  • The proportion of added nutritional ingredients for infant formula
